Nathan Fitzgerald Enters End-of-Life Care After Football Incident

A promising young footballer, Nathan Fitzgerald, has entered end-of-life care following a devastating on-field collision during a match in Melbourne’s northern suburbs. The 27-year-old’s condition tragically worsened after the incident, which occurred while he was playing for the Epping Football Netball Club against Lalor in a Northern Football Netball League reserves game.

Tragic On-Field Collision Details

The incident unfolded during the third quarter of the game when Fitzgerald, a respected clubman, clashed heads with a teammate. The impact was severe, causing Fitzgerald to fall and strike his head again on the ground, which was a synthetic cricket pitch. Immediate medical attention was provided by the medical teams of both clubs, including CPR, before he was rushed to the hospital in a critical state.

Since his admission to the hospital, Fitzgerald’s health has continued to decline. The Epping Football Netball Club released a somber statement confirming the heartbreaking turn of events. “We are devastated to share that our much loved teammate (and) clubman, Nathan Fitzgerald’s condition deteriorated overnight and is now receiving end-of-life care,” the club announced. They extended their deepest sympathies to the Fitzgerald family and requested privacy during this incredibly difficult time, adding a poignant reminder: “Please take a moment to hug & kiss your loved ones; life is precious.”

Rare and Complex Circumstances

Luke de Vincentis, president of the Epping Football Netball Club, described the incident as highly unusual and challenging for all involved. He noted that Fitzgerald appeared to sustain multiple significant head impacts in a single motion. “The extent of what happened is completely rare and was really foreign territory for everyone to navigate,” de Vincentis stated.

A contributing factor to the severity of the incident, according to de Vincentis, was the nature of the playing surface. The ground is shared among various sports, meaning a synthetic cricket pitch was present in the middle of the Australian Rules football oval. “We don’t have the luxury of having dedicated cricket ovals, and AFL ovals or soccer pitches, so we have to make use with the facilities we have,” he explained. De Vincentis highlighted the inherent risks associated with such multi-use facilities, particularly when cricket pitches are in the center of ovals where Australian Rules football is played. “Cricket pitches in the middle of an oval, particularly where Aussie Rules is played, do pose a significant risk.” He expressed hope that the incident would spur discussions and improvements in facility management to prevent future tragedies. “Hopefully it’s something (improved facilities) that can be explored, and there can be a better outcome in terms of how it’s facilitated moving forward.”

Game Abandoned, Investigation Concludes

Following the critical injury to Nathan Fitzgerald, the match was immediately abandoned in the third quarter. The senior game scheduled afterward was also subsequently called off.

Victoria Police investigated the incident and confirmed that there was no evidence to suggest any criminal activity was involved. The focus remains on supporting Fitzgerald’s family and the Epping Football Netball Club community during this period of immense grief.

Community Support and Reflection

The news has sent shockwaves through the local sporting community, with widespread expressions of sympathy and support for Nathan Fitzgerald and his family. Clubs and individuals have shared their condolences, emphasizing the fragility of life and the importance of community solidarity in times of crisis. The incident serves as a stark reminder of the inherent risks in contact sports, even with stringent safety measures in place, and highlights the ongoing challenges of managing shared sporting facilities.

The Epping Football Netball Club has been a focal point for community support, with many rallying around Fitzgerald’s teammates and family. The club’s statement underscores the deep impact Fitzgerald had as a player and a person, reinforcing the sense of loss felt by all who knew him.

Looking Ahead: Facility Safety and Player Welfare

The comments from Epping president Luke de Vincentis bring into sharp focus the broader conversation about the safety of multi-purpose sporting grounds. As communities increasingly rely on shared facilities to maximize resource use, the potential for conflict between different sports’ requirements and safety considerations becomes more pronounced. The tragic events involving Nathan Fitzgerald are likely to intensify calls for improved infrastructure planning and investment in dedicated sporting venues, particularly in growing urban areas like Melbourne’s north.

Player welfare organizations and sporting bodies are expected to review the circumstances surrounding the incident. While acknowledging that accidents can happen in any sport, the specific details of Fitzgerald’s collision—including the impact with the cricket pitch—may prompt a re-evaluation of ground preparation and safety protocols for grounds hosting multiple disciplines. The goal is to ensure that such devastating incidents are not repeated, prioritizing the well-being of athletes across all levels of sport.
